What Services Do Concrete Companies Offer?
Concrete Pouring
Most concrete companies offer pouring services for adding a new patio, driveway, and more. First, the contractors account for Fayette's weather and climate to use the best concrete for local conditions. After selecting the appropriate kind of concrete to use, the contractors will pour the concrete. Techniques such as vibration increase the density of the concrete by clearing air pockets.
Concrete Cleaning
Concrete needs thorough cleaning to remove built-up dirt and stains. The contractor will scrub away the grime with a cleaning solution. They may also use a pressure washer depending on the area. It's a good option for concrete driveways, patios, and sidewalks.
Concrete Sealing
Sealing concrete helps protect it from freezing, UV radiation, water, and other kinds of damage. Sealing helps your concrete last longer and saves you from having to repair it as often. Since improper application reduces effectiveness, hire a concrete expert to administer the protectant.
Concrete Reinforcement
Concrete reinforcement involves adding steel bars or meshes before pouring the concrete. This reinforcement provides structural support to reduce damage from vehicles and other heavy loads over time.
Concrete Repair
Concrete can deteriorate over time from poor installation, weather damage, or normal wear and tear. A concrete professional can evaluate and repair eroding, cracking, or spalling on structures such as concrete driveways and walkways. Depending on the extent of the damage, contractors will use repair techniques such as resurfacing, epoxy injections, patching, and rebar replacement. Severe deterioration may need a complete replacement.

How To Choose a Concrete Professional
Review Portfolios
A professional concrete contractor should be able to give you several examples of past projects. Review pictures resembling the project you'd like to have done.
Check Licensing and Insurance
Concrete licensing is regulated locally and not by the state, so check your city or municipality's website for the requirements. Always verify that your provider is properly bonded and insured, in case any accidents or property damage happen.
Look for Trade Group Memberships
Check to see if your contractor belongs to any trade organizations, such as the American Concrete Pavement Association (ACPA) or the American Society of Concrete Contractors (ASCC). Membership in these groups can indicate a high standard of work and commitment to professional development.
Read Customer Reviews
Ask your friends, family, and neighbors for recommendations. An endorsement from someone you know can help you find a reputable concrete contractor. You should also read customer reviews on sites such as Trustpilot and the Better Business Bureau (BBB).
Compare Multiple Quotes
Ask for an itemized estimate from at least three contractors. This helps you get an idea of the typical price in Fayette for your kind of project. Be wary of contractors who give very high or low rates.
Ask About Warranties
Quality concrete companies should stand behind their work with warranties. Request warranty information for both labor and materials and get any agreements in writing.
